Edo State Governor, Godwin Obaseki, on Monday, kicked off his re-election campaign in the Akoko-Edo Local Government Area with a promise to build on the good foundation his administration laid in the
last three years and eight months.Receiving the governor in his palace, the Otaru of Igarra, Oba Emmanuel Saiki II, asked God to guide him and bless his plans for the state.
Obaseki said with the challenges posed by the coronavirus pandemic, the people needed a leader with focus and one genuinely concerned about the well-being of the people of the state. He stated, “What you have seen in the last three years and eight months is small compared to what we have planned for our second term. We have the experience that our opponent does not have.
“Our radical reforms have given us a solid foundation to build on. We will tackle security challenges in the state.” Also speaking, the Deputy Governor, Philip Shaibu thanked the people for their support in the last three years and eight months and sought their continued support and votes come September 19.All rights reserved.
